GNU bug report logs - #39487
Broken links in the "Shepherd Services" section of the manual

Previous Next

Package: guix;

Reported by: Alexandru-Sergiu Marton <brown121407 <at> gmail.com>

Date: Fri, 7 Feb 2020 17:23:01 UTC

Severity: normal

Done: Ludovic Courtès <ludo <at> gnu.org>

Bug is archived. No further changes may be made.

To add a comment to this bug, you must first unarchive it, by sending
a message to control AT debbugs.gnu.org, with unarchive 39487 in the body.
You can then email your comments to 39487 AT debbugs.gnu.org in the normal way.

Toggle the display of automated, internal messages from the tracker.

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to bug-guix <at> gnu.org:
bug#39487; Package guix. (Fri, 07 Feb 2020 17:23:02 GMT) Full text and rfc822 format available.

Acknowledgement sent to Alexandru-Sergiu Marton <brown121407 <at> gmail.com>:
New bug report received and forwarded. Copy sent to bug-guix <at> gnu.org. (Fri, 07 Feb 2020 17:23:02 GMT) Full text and rfc822 format available.

Message #5 received at submit <at> debbugs.gnu.org (full text, mbox):

From: Alexandru-Sergiu Marton <brown121407 <at> gmail.com>
To: bug-guix <at> gnu.org
Subject: Broken links in the "Shepherd Services" section of the manual
Date: Fri, 7 Feb 2020 17:22:28 +0000
The "Shepherd Services" section of the GNU Guix manual contains a few
broken links that should point to the GNU Shepherd manual.

Search the page for the following text to find the broken links: Slots
of services, Service De- and Constructors, Invoking herd, Service
Convenience. Here is a comparison between a broken link and the
correct one:

broken: https://guix.gnu.org/manual/en/shepherd/Service-Convenience.html#Service-Convenience
correct: https://www.gnu.org/software/shepherd/manual/html_node/Service-Convenience.html#Service-Convenience

It seems that all the broken links follow the same pattern. To fix
them, it would be required to change the URL from
https://guix.gnu.org/manual/en/shepherd/<section_name>
to
https://www.gnu.org/software/shepherd/manual/html_node/<section_name>




Reply sent to Ludovic Courtès <ludo <at> gnu.org>:
You have taken responsibility. (Fri, 07 Feb 2020 21:57:01 GMT) Full text and rfc822 format available.

Notification sent to Alexandru-Sergiu Marton <brown121407 <at> gmail.com>:
bug acknowledged by developer. (Fri, 07 Feb 2020 21:57:02 GMT) Full text and rfc822 format available.

Message #10 received at 39487-done <at> debbugs.gnu.org (full text, mbox):

From: Ludovic Courtès <ludo <at> gnu.org>
To: Alexandru-Sergiu Marton <brown121407 <at> gmail.com>
Cc: 39487-done <at> debbugs.gnu.org
Subject: Re: bug#39487: Broken links in the "Shepherd Services" section of the
 manual
Date: Fri, 07 Feb 2020 22:56:29 +0100
Hi,

Alexandru-Sergiu Marton <brown121407 <at> gmail.com> skribis:

> The "Shepherd Services" section of the GNU Guix manual contains a few
> broken links that should point to the GNU Shepherd manual.
>
> Search the page for the following text to find the broken links: Slots
> of services, Service De- and Constructors, Invoking herd, Service
> Convenience. Here is a comparison between a broken link and the
> correct one:
>
> broken: https://guix.gnu.org/manual/en/shepherd/Service-Convenience.html#Service-Convenience
> correct: https://www.gnu.org/software/shepherd/manual/html_node/Service-Convenience.html#Service-Convenience

Indeed.  Note that this was already fixed at:

  https://guix.gnu.org/manual/devel/en/html_node/Shepherd-Services.html

and this should be fixed soon at:

  https://guix.gnu.org/manual/en/html_node/Shepherd-Services.html

once Guix commit 58d7909c97c1ab2457faee1d7af925ee32ad15c2 has been
deployed.

Thanks!

Ludo’.




bug archived. Request was from Debbugs Internal Request <help-debbugs <at> gnu.org> to internal_control <at> debbugs.gnu.org. (Sat, 07 Mar 2020 12:24:06 GMT) Full text and rfc822 format available.

This bug report was last modified 5 years and 103 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.